Toasted Muesli

Toasted muesli an easy-to-make and delicious breakfast recipe. The best thing is that it can be made in large batches and stored for up to a month in an airtight container.
Ingredients:
3 cups of rolled oats
¼ cup of sunflower seeds
½ cup of slivered almonds
¼ cup of hazelnuts
½ cup of desiccated coconut
¼ cup of pumpkin seeds
½ cup of honey
1 ½ tbs of canola oil
½ cup of dried cranberries or apricots, roughly chopped
Milk and or yogurt to serve
Method:
- Pre-heat the oven to 300F.
- Heat the honey and vegetable oil in a small saucepan over a low heat. Gently simmer for 4 minutes.
- Meanwhile, in a large bowl combine the rolled oats, the nuts, the seeds and the coconut.
- Add the warm honey mixture to the bowl and stir well to coat the dry ingredients.
- Spoon the oats onto a large rimmed baking sheet and spread out.
- Bake the ingredients for 10 minutes, stirring occasionally.
- Remove from oven and allow to cool. Add the dried fruit and stir to combine.
- Serve with milk and/or yogurt.
- Store muesli in an airtight container for up to a month.
